Name   rcrQ   Type   Regulator
Locus tag   DQM63_RS02335 Genome accession   NZ_LS483385
Coordinates   451062..452819 (+) Length   585 a.a.
NCBI ID   WP_002913876.1    Uniprot ID   -
Organism   Streptococcus sanguinis strain NCTC7863     
Function   regulate competence (predicted from homology)
